Mortgage refinance companies in Evans, Georgia help homeowners lower their interest rates, reduce monthly payments, or switch loan types. Under Georgia law, refinance transactions are subject to state usury limits and must comply with the Georgia Residential Mortgage Act. Local lenders in Evans often work with properties in Columbia County and surrounding areas.
What Does a Mortgage Refinance Company in Evans Cost?
Typical costs for a mortgage refinance in Georgia include an origination fee of 0.5% to 1% of the loan amount, appraisal fees of $400 to $700, and title insurance costs of $500 to $1,000. Closing costs in Evans usually range from 2% to 5% of the loan principal. These amounts vary by lender, loan size, and property value. This is general information and not mortgage or financial advice.

Frequently Asked Questions
What documents do I need to refinance a mortgage in Evans Georgia?
You typically need recent pay stubs, tax returns, bank statements, and a valid ID. Georgia lenders may also require a property appraisal and proof of homeowners insurance.
How long does a mortgage refinance take in Georgia?
A standard refinance in Georgia usually takes 30 to 45 days from application to closing. Delays can occur if the appraisal or title work takes longer than expected.
